Former Sunderland striker Oumare Tounkara is set to sign a short term contract with Bristol Rovers.
The 22 year is currently a free agent after being released by Premiership side Sunderland where he did not make an appearance for the club. He did have a season long loan spell with League One side Oldham Athletic where he scored 8 times in 52 appearances. Rovers are short on striking options with both Ryan Brunt and David Clarkson injured.
It’s thought Tounkara will be offered a contract until the end of the season, with a view to it being extended if both parties are happy.
